Output ec40a056038a66d6aa70d0d2a4fc48da46a2de381fa421bcb4fd55a12ad656fc:3

value
44229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cdc463669e21893aa030132389b96f0c7930671 OP_EQUAL
address
37EpLygJitq7qeFwFMFYh5CjBJkWwqLDb4
transaction
ec40a056038a66d6aa70d0d2a4fc48da46a2de381fa421bcb4fd55a12ad656fc
spent
true